In 2023, Arlington, IN had a population of 491 people with a median age of 37.2 and a median household income of $49,241. Between 2022 and 2023 the population of Arlington, IN grew from 469 to 491, a 4.69% increase and its median household income declined from $54,565 to $49,241, a −9.76% decrease.
The 5 largest ethnic groups in Arlington, IN are White (Non-Hispanic) (97.6%), Two Races Excluding Other, & Three or More Races (Non-Hispanic) (2.44%), Black or African American (Non-Hispanic) (0%), American Indian & Alaska Native (Non-Hispanic) (0%), and Asian (Non-Hispanic) (0%).
None of the households in Arlington, IN reported speaking a non-English language at home as their primary shared language. This does not consider the potential multi-lingual nature of households, but only the primary self-reported language spoken by all members of the household.
100% of the residents in Arlington, IN are U.S. citizens.
In 2023, the median property value in Arlington, IN was $137,800, and the homeownership rate was 95.8%.
Most people in Arlington, IN drove alone to work, and the average commute time was 21.6 minutes. The average car ownership in Arlington, IN was 3 cars per household.
